In John Lennon's life, the formation of The Beatles in the early 1960s was crucial. It led to a series of hit records and international tours. His 'bed - in' for peace with Yoko Ono in 1969 was also a significant event, as it was a unique form of protest. Also, his move to the United States in the 1970s and his subsequent solo career development were important parts of his life story.

John Lennon and Yoko's love story had several important aspects. Their meeting of minds was crucial. They were both interested in making a difference in the world through art. Their love was also a partnership in a sense. They worked together on albums and various events. And, they had a great influence on each other's lives. Yoko changed John's perspective on many things, and he in turn gave her a wider platform to express her art.
